#813890 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#813890 is composed of 50.6% red, 22%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 289.8 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 39.2%. #813890 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#030021.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#813890 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#813890 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#813890 has RGB values of R:129, G:56,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8468624.

Shades and Tints of #813890
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#813890
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685e6a is the less saturated color, while #a402c6 is the most saturated one.
